A COMPANY director from Burnley has scooped a prestigious prize for outstanding performance while studying.

Mum-of-one Chantelle I'Anson-Sparks, 34, has graduated from the University of Central Lancashire with a 2.1 law degree. And she was the toast of her class after winning the Preston university's Barbara Harris Prize for outstanding performance in interviewing and negotiating skills.

Chantelle, of Halifax Road, Briercliffe, Burnley, is a former Westholme pupil in Blackburn who went to Nelson and Colne College after O-levels but dropped out of education in search of 'a wage' when she was still a teenager. But she decided to get back into education and chose the part-time option.

Chantelle is a director at CMI Trimmings Ltd in Wood Street, Burnley.
